Kako zaokružiti na 2 decimale u C++?

  1. Prva metoda: - Korištenje Float preciznosti.
  2. Druga metoda: korištenje cjelobrojnog typecast Ako smo u funkciji, onda kako vratiti vrijednost dvije decimalne točke.
  3. Treća metoda: korištenjem sprintf() i sscanf()

C++ Manipulator setprecision

  1. Sintaksa. /*nespecificirano*/ setprecision (int n);
  2. Parametar. n: nova vrijednost za decimalnu preciznost.
  3. Povratna vrijednost. Ova funkcija vraća objekt nespecificiranog tipa.
  4. Podatkovne utrke.
  5. Iznimke.
  6. Primjer 1.
  7. Primjer 2.
  8. Primjer 3.

Koja je preciznost dvostruke u C++?

Stoga se može očekivati ​​da će "dvostruki" nositi oko 53 binarne znamenke preciznosti u rasponu od oko ±2-1022 do ±21023. To znači približno (i nešto manje od) 16 decimalnih znamenki preciznosti između približno ±10-308 i ±10308.

Je li duplo bolje od float-a?

Float i double Double je precizniji od float i može pohraniti 64 bita, dvostruko od broja bitova koje float može pohraniti. Double je precizniji i za pohranjivanje velikih brojeva preferiramo duplo umjesto float. Na primjer, za pohranu godišnje plaće glavnog direktora tvrtke, dvostruko će biti točniji izbor.

Koja je razlika između double i float?

Dok float ima 32-bitnu preciznost za plutajući broj (8 bita za eksponent i 23* za vrijednost), tj. float ima 7 decimalnih znamenki preciznosti. Kako double ima veću preciznost u usporedbi s onom kod flot, onda je očito da zauzima dva puta memoriju nego tip podataka float.

Što je dvostruka vrijednost?

Dvostruka varijabla može sadržavati vrlo velike (ili male) brojeve. Maksimalne i minimalne vrijednosti su 17 nakon čega slijedi 307 nula. Dvostruka varijabla se također koristi za držanje vrijednosti s pomičnim zarezom. Vrijednost s pomičnim zarezom je ona poput 8,7, 12,5, 10,1. Drugim riječima, na kraju ima "točku nešto".

Što je dvojnik u kodiranju?

Double je temeljni tip podataka ugrađen u kompajler i koristi se za definiranje numeričkih varijabli koje sadrže brojeve s decimalnim točkama. C, C++, C# i mnogi drugi programski jezici prepoznaju double kao tip. Može sadržavati do 15 znamenki ukupno, uključujući one prije i iza decimalne točke.

Što je dvostruka smjena?

Dvosmjenska škola je vrsta škole koja radi u dvije smjene, s jednom grupom učenika u zgradi rano tijekom dana, a drugom grupom učenika kasnije tijekom dana. Svrha škole u dvije smjene je povećati broj učenika koji se mogu podučavati bez potrebe izgradnje druge zgrade.

Što je raspon floata?

Vrste s pomičnim zarezom

TipVeličina pohraneRaspon vrijednosti
plutati4 bajta1,2E-38 do 3,4E+38
dvostruko8 bajtova2.3E-308 do 1.7E+308
duga dvostruka10 bajtova3.4E-4932 do 1.1E+4932

Je li float uvijek 32-bitni?

Standard ne navodi da float bude širok 32 bita ili čak da je prema IEEE-754. Standard ne navodi da float bude širok 32 bita ili čak da je prema IEEE-754. Uvijek biste trebali dobiti informacije o veličini i formatu brojčanih vrsta iz .

Što je 32-bitni float?

32-bitno plutajuće je 24-bitno snimanje s 8 dodatnih bita za glasnoću. Uglavnom, ako se zvuk renderira unutar računala, tada vam 32-bitni plutajući daje više prostora za glavu. Unutar računala znače stvari kao što su AudioSuite efekti u Pro Tools-u i interni ispis pjesama.